I agree with his definition that we are considering the intraday 'build' of the daily bar ... that is what I call it.
The 'build' changes with time ... if it can only change in one direction e.g. Sum(V) I call that a progressive indicator (it uses lookback periods.... compare that to a dynamic indicator e.g. an UpBar which is contained in a single timeframe.

His objective is to 'latch' the intraday signal, using a StaticVar, so that intraday 'bounce' won't produce on again/off again signals for the AT engine (or whatever is is called).

I don't autotrade but I guess this is a major consideration in AT systems.

He does say that it is not for backtesting.



For Scanning/BT use:

- IMO you should do this in the RT database of your choice (5 min bars etc)

- the intraday timing improves granularity 
- as soon as all your ducks are in a row you have to buy (system rules) and AB will only let you into one trade per symbol ... even if one of your indicators is dynamic and bounces off again it is too late to pull out of the trade (this is the BT equivalent of the AT latched buy signal).
- scanning large numbers of stocks RT may be a problem but since you were formerly trading this system EOD it seems a big step to then go to 30 sec timeframes for a refined intraday entry
- smaller RT timeframes will give you a more accurate entry with the progressive indicators e.g. Open to Close % change but cause 'bounce' with your dynamic indicators e.g. UpBar (a 5 min UpBar may disappear into a the 'smoothed' 15 min bar.
- Since your exit is a volatility trailing stop it should be possible to translate that into the corresponding RT code.

Looking at your indicators they seem to be a progressive build starting from the daily open so your barsince(newday) code should be doing the trick for you.... at a guess I would say you are stuck on the idea of compressing RT bars into daily bars and somehow seeing it all there but there is absolutely no need for that approach.

Example:

IF you want ATR for 5 daily bars in 5 min RT -
- use NewDay to mark the start of each daily bar
- one day == 78 bars
- use HHV(newday) to get the intraday H and L
- manually calc the TrueRange for each 'daily bar' (geatest of H - L OR O - L OR  O - H) 
- and then average the result from each of the last 5 'days'
- include the current RT build as day 1

> One thing you need to realize is that using intraday data as it comes
> in reduces the need to use the formula as you have it designed or
> even the necessity to use smaller time frames. When data comes in
> Close is the last tick value. We usually think of close as the price
> at the end of the bar. But when intraday data is building a bar the
> last tick is the close and when the next one comes in that is the
> close, etc., until the end of the bar. Then it is set in concrete.
> The fist tick to come in is the open. The highest and lowest are the
> high and low tick so far. The next tick may be higher or lower. Just
> stop and think about that for a minute. It tool a while before it got
> past all my white hair.
> 
> I am assuming again but I think you intend to use this in auto
> trading mode. If so you are looking for the first tick that meets or
> exceeds your entry price. Then you need to change the formula to:
> 
> LastC = LastValue(c);
> // when your set up is reached set BuySetup True
> BuySetup = Ref(Open,0) < EntryPrice AND LastC > EntryPrice;
> // if buySetup is true save your target price
> if(LastValue(BuySetup))
> StaticVarSet("BuyTarget", LastC + yourStopDelta);
> // when C >= to your target price you send a buy order
> Buy = LastC >= StaticVarGet("BuyTarget");
> // set the buy value when you sent the order
> BuyPrice = iif(buy, LastC, 0);
> 
> Using a static var will save the setup condition because the next
> tick may make the condition false and you could miss the trade or set
> the trade at a later time. Setting it in a static will eliminate the
> need to use shorter time frames to see the condition. High might work
> here but I think AFL will wait until the end of the bar to act on > H
> logic. Using static vars will allow you to send the order mid bar,
> which is what I think you want to do.
> 
> Set BuyPrice to the last C because you want to catch the actual value
> where the trade was triggered and transmitted to TWS.
> 
> The rub to what I just wrote is that it will not back test. But in my
> opinion back testing is a waste of time once you have your design
> completed, optimized and back tested on static out of sample blocks
> of data. If you want to back test this and get really close to actual
> trade value create a new database for tick data. You can run two
> instances of AB, one for tick data and another instance for minute
> data. I do this often to capture data to use in BarReplay, which is
> an awesome place to do debugging. I use 5 second data rather than
> tick data. I think IB only sends tick data three times a second so 5
> second data may be more accurate.

> > What Im looking to do is trade high volume breakouts.
> > So the entry is just a mix of HHV, %increase, UpBar, Increase in volume, and sufficient liquidity.
> > So if previous bar criteria meets the above, i buy on the next bar open. I have backtested this using Daily bars.
> > 
> > Though the strategy is profitable, on the majority of occassions, a considerable chunk of the move happens in that first bar (between the initial breakout maybe and the close ie. in the first few hours)
> > 
> > So what Im trying to do here is, instead of waiting for the close, and entering tomorrow, I want to buy AS SOON AS the current bar (daily) meets the requirements for %change, liquidity, volume, HHV, etc. ie. Mid-bar.
> > 
> > So ideally I would want to auto-run an exploration every 30-60seconds, for example, and each time the scan catches a stock in which todays bar, treating the LAST price as the close, meets my criteria, then I enter right then and there, or as soon as practicable.
